How the I Ching Works
The Coin Method
Three coins are tossed six times. Each toss creates one line of the hexagram, built from bottom to top.
- 6 (Old Yin ⚋ ◯): Changing broken line
- 7 (Young Yang ⚊): Stable solid line
- 8 (Young Yin ⚋): Stable broken line
- 9 (Old Yang ⚊ ◯): Changing solid line
Changing Lines
When lines are “changing” (6 or 9), they transform into their opposite, creating a second “relating” hexagram that shows the future direction of your situation.
The primary hexagram describes your current situation. The relating hexagram reveals where things are heading.
